Hi All,

I'm working with the changeset in the PR:

https://bitbucket.org/yt_analysis/yt/pull-request/1193/fix-bug-with-mismatched-smoothing-trees#comment-3027301

that has allowed gadget data sets to be visualized using volume rendering.


The following script:  http://paste.yt-project.org/show/5113/

(written with a good bit of help by Matt) produces the following image
('junk.png' in the script):

http://i.imgur.com/ro7fWZ0.png

note, the script relies on a function elsewhere (ds_zoom) that finds the
parttype0 density peak, and cuts out a region around it (for use with
cosmological data sets in this case).


My issue is that I'd like to use the nice camera rotation features, which
you can see I've included at the bottom of the script taken from the yt
docs.    The rotated images are all super dark though:

2 of them can be found here:

http://i.imgur.com/tbsbkti.png
http://i.imgur.com/SHY0KjJ.png

I've tried crankng down the clip_level by a factor up to 1e3 and don't see
much change.  Is this a transfer function issue?  Or are there other
keywords that I might try? (I can't seem to find much else in the help docs
for cam.rotation).

Finally, as a side question, is there an obvious way to make a color bar
for this sort of VR image?  The only description of this I could find
(though maybe missed it?) in the docs was associated with off-axis
projections, which didn't work in this case.
